如何在agile PLM系统中进行产品需求变更?
在当今快速变化的市场环境中,产品需求变更已成为企业日常运营的常态。如何高效地在敏捷产品生命周期管理(Agile Product Lifecycle Management,简称Agile PLM)系统中进行产品需求变更,是许多企业关注的焦点。本文将从以下几个方面探讨如何在Agile PLM系统中进行产品需求变更。
一、理解Agile PLM系统
Agile PLM系统是一种适用于敏捷开发模式的软件管理工具,它可以帮助企业实现产品全生命周期的管理。在Agile PLM系统中,产品需求以用户故事的形式进行管理,强调团队协作、快速迭代和持续交付。
二、产品需求变更的常见原因
市场需求变化:随着市场竞争的加剧,用户需求不断变化,企业需要根据市场变化调整产品需求。
用户反馈:用户在使用产品过程中,可能会提出新的需求或对现有功能提出改进意见。
技术进步:随着新技术的不断涌现,企业需要更新产品以适应技术发展。
法律法规:某些行业的产品需要遵守相关法律法规,企业需要根据法律法规变化调整产品需求。
三、Agile PLM系统中的产品需求变更流程
- 需求收集与评审
(1)需求收集:通过市场调研、用户反馈、竞争对手分析等方式收集产品需求。
(2)需求评审:对收集到的需求进行筛选和评估,确定优先级和可行性。
- 需求分解与规划
(1)需求分解:将评审通过的需求分解为更小的用户故事,以便于管理和实施。
(2)规划:根据用户故事的优先级和团队资源,制定项目计划,确定迭代周期。
- 用户故事迭代
(1)迭代开发:按照规划,将用户故事分配给开发团队进行迭代开发。
(2)迭代评审:在每个迭代结束时,对已完成的功能进行评审,确保满足需求。
- 需求变更管理
(1)变更申请:当出现新的需求或对现有需求进行修改时,提出变更申请。
(2)变更评估:对变更申请进行评估,确定变更对项目的影响和成本。
(3)变更实施:根据评估结果,决定是否采纳变更,并安排实施。
(4)变更监控:对变更实施过程进行监控,确保变更按计划进行。
四、Agile PLM系统中的产品需求变更管理工具
用户故事地图:用于展示产品需求的全貌,帮助团队了解产品发展方向。
看板(Kanban):用于可视化产品需求变更过程,提高团队协作效率。
版本控制:确保产品需求变更的可追溯性和一致性。
自动化测试:验证产品需求变更后的功能是否符合预期。
五、总结
在Agile PLM系统中进行产品需求变更,需要企业充分理解Agile PLM系统的特点,并遵循合理的变更流程。通过使用合适的工具,提高团队协作效率,确保产品需求变更的高效实施。只有这样,企业才能在快速变化的市场环境中保持竞争力。
猜你喜欢:pdm产品数据管理